"A village in Cornwall has experienced a 50-day spell of rain and has already received more rainfall in February than it typically would over the whole month. Cardinham, near Bodmin, has not had a dry day since 30 December, and has endured 441.4mm of rain since the beginning of the year, according to the Met Office. However, the village is still short of its record from 2000, when it experienced 72 consecutive days of rain."
"There's been a blocking area of high pressure over Scandinavia for much of winter, which has meant that because that air is very cold and very dense, it's hard to budge, said Mr Madge. Cardinham, a village near Bodmin in Cornwall, experienced a continuous 50-day spell of rain and received 441.4mm of rain since the start of the year, exceeding typical February totals. The village has not had a dry day since 30 December but remains below its 2000 record of 72 consecutive rainy days. The UK faced an unsettled winter with Storm Pedro, and the Met Office links heavy southwest rainfall to Atlantic low-pressure systems blocked by a high over Scandinavia.
